Eligibility and Requirements
While airlines offer these special rates, there are certain eligibility requirements and conditions that must be met. These may include:
1. Documentation: Families must provide proper documentation, such as a death certificate and a funeral director’s authorization, to qualify for the special rates.
2. Time Constraints: In some cases, airlines may require that the remains be transported within a specific timeframe after the death.
3. Cremation vs. Burial: The special rates may vary depending on whether the remains are to be cremated or buried. Airlines typically offer lower rates for cremated remains due to the lighter weight and smaller volume.
